To truly appreciate the significance of a Level 2 electrician, one need to first comprehend the scope of their obligations. Unlike general electricians who primarily work within a property's internal electrical wiring, Level 2 professionals are authorised to link and disconnect premises from the electricity network. This encompasses whatever from the point of accessory on a structure to the real service mains connecting to the street pole or underground pit. They are the ones who install, repair, and maintain the overhead and underground service lines, the crucial avenues that provide power straight to a consumer's meter box.

Think about a new housing development blooming on the fringes of a burgeoning city. Before the first light can be switched on in any of these new homes, a Level 2 electrician will be on site. They will be accountable for establishing the service lines, guaranteeing they comply with rigorous safety policies and the technical specifications of the regional electricity supplier. This might involve scaling poles to run overhead cable televisions, digging trenches for underground avenues, or installing brand-new metering equipment. Their work is foundational, actually bringing power to life in newly constructed areas.

Beyond brand-new setups, a significant portion of their work includes repair work and upgrades. Imagine a fierce storm lashing through a backwoods, lowering power lines and leaving neighborhoods in the dark. It is frequently the Level 2 electrician who is amongst the first responders, fearlessly venturing into dangerous conditions to bring back power. They have the know-how to detect faults on the network side of the meter, repair work harmed service lines, and re-establish connections. This crucial work often occurs in tough environments, demanding not just technical ability however likewise durability and a dedication to public safety.

In addition, these professionals play an essential role in network upkeep and upgrades. As neighborhoods grow and electrical power demands increase, the existing facilities typically requires enhancements. Level 2 electricians contribute in updating service mains to accommodate higher loads, moving connections for remodellings or demolitions, and ensuring the continuous stability of the distribution network. Their work directly contributes to the reliability and effectiveness of the whole electrical supply system. They are trained to handle different types of service mains, consisting of single-phase and three-phase connections, dealing with both property and industrial needs.

The journey to ending up being a Level 2 electrician is extensive, reflecting the high stakes associated with their work. It usually starts with a foundational electrical trade qualification, followed by comprehensive on-the-job experience. Aspiring Level 2 experts then go through specialised training and assessment, covering areas such as safe work practices at heights, pole top rescue, underground cabling techniques, and a deep understanding of network guidelines and guidelines. This detailed training ensures they are not only technically skilled but also have an unwavering dedication to security, offered the fundamental threats of working with live electrical networks.

The regulative structure governing Level 2 electricians is rigid, with specific accreditations and authorisations needed by each state's electrical security regulator and the specific electricity distributors. These authorisations frequently dictate the particular kinds of work a Level 2 electrician is permitted to carry out, ensuring a clear delineation of obligations and a high standard of proficiency. Regular audits and continuous professional advancement are likewise typical, ensuring that these experts remain up-to-date with progressing innovations and security procedures.
